I refer to the Albany-Perth and Perth-Albany TransWA bus routes, and I ask: (a) What are the numbers of passengers for the financial years 2017/18 and 2018/2019 YTD for both the Albany-Perth service and the Perth-Albany service; and (b) What are the passenger numbers for the Albany-Perth-Albany bus route through the Great Southern inland service for the financial years 2017/18 and 2018/2019 YTD?

(a) Perth to Albany - all services with an origin in Perth and terminating in Albany: 2017/18 – 22,766; 2018/19 – 21,626
Albany to Perth - all services with an origin in Albany and terminating in Perth: 2017/18 – 24,202; 2018/19 – 22,967
Note: The numbers do not include passengers who travel between Perth and Bunbury on the Australind train, then use a road coach service between Bunbury and Albany.
(b) 2017/18 – 43,653; 2018/19 – 43,048
